IMMO OFF is ideal for replacing defective ECUs or engine swaps.
-
For recent vehicles (MY2009+), engine starts but functions like windows up/down may stop working (due to BCM issues). Understanding the immobilizer sequence is crucial: KEY → CLUSTER → BCM → ECU/TCU.
